We are using the refcnt variable for refcounting. Use the refcount_t
type instead, as it has support for saturation and underflow.

This also makes cocci happier, as it will fix the following warning:
./platform/amd/isp4/isp4_subdev.c:394:6-25: WARNING: atomic_dec_and_test variation before object free at line 395.

Coccinelle triggers a false positive where it thinks that the priv
variable in helene_attach_s and helene_attach is the same variable as
helene_probe. This is due to a bad heuristic in cocci.

We have reported it to cocci, but until/if this is fixed, renaming a
local variable is a good compromise to fix this warning:

./dvb-frontends/helene.c:1049:2-7: WARNING: invalid free of devm_ allocated data
./dvb-frontends/helene.c:1013:2-7: WARNING: invalid free of devm_ allocated data

+static int wait_dvb_frontend(struct dvb_adapter *adapter,
+			     struct dvb_device *mfedev)
+{
+	struct dvb_frontend *mfe = mfedev->priv;
+	struct dvb_frontend_private *mfepriv = mfe->frontend_priv;
+	int mferetry = (dvb_mfe_wait_time << 1);
+	int ret = 0;
+
+	lockdep_assert_held(&adapter->mfe_lock);
+
+	if (mfedev->users == -1 && !mfepriv->thread)
+		return 0;
+
+	mutex_unlock(&adapter->mfe_lock);
+
+	while (mferetry-- && (mfedev->users != -1 || mfepriv->thread)) {
+		if (msleep_interruptible(500))
+			if (signal_pending(current)) {
+				ret = -EINTR;
+				break;
+			}
+	}
+
+	mutex_lock(&adapter->mfe_lock);
+
+	return ret;
+}
